  4. Is there a particular reason your partner doesn't want the cat in the bedroom? Is it because of the meowing? I had the same problem when I first got my cat, and what solved it was letting him come in the bedroom with us. When we first got him, he was rampaging around the room, jumping on the furniture and driving us nuts, but he was just getting used to his new surroundings. We shut him out of the bedroom because we couldn't sleep, but then he just howled all night. He hated being shut out and just wanted to be where we were, so eventually we let him back in. Now he usually plays with us for a few minutes and then curls up and goes to sleep on the end of the bed.

  8. Jodie - Welcome to TDK... If you control that behavior during the day, say with a squirt bottle or noise maker, it will probably carry over to the night time. You need to get him a scratching post if you have not already - that will help the curtains and furniture too... I have both a vertical one (sisal rope covered) and a horizontal one of cardboard for my gang of four, and they use them constantly... You might also try playing alot with him near your bedtime - wear him out with a cat dancer/fishing pole toy, for example. He may still want a heating pad/warm source in his bed... put the snuggie in there too, and it may give him a cozy nest feeling. Good luck!
